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/git/24.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
如何使用Github将开发回购转换为生产回购的新分支_Git_Github_Git Branch - Fatal编程技术网

如何使用Github将开发回购转换为生产回购的新分支

如何使用Github将开发回购转换为生产回购的新分支,git,github,git-branch,Git,Github,Git Branch,我有两份回购协议,我想分开保存。一个用于开发,分支是特性/修复等,另一个是生产版本,其分支用于版本 我对版本控制还是很陌生,所以我甚至不确定我是否正确地进行了版本控制 我想做的是,开发中的fork master,然后fork将成为生产中的一个新分支,具有版本号,比如1.3等等 这是可能的,还是有更好的方法来实现这一点?更好的方法是使用一个repo,将分支用于功能,将分支或标记用于版本。这使得合并分支和移动提交比有两个回购更容易。这也避免了开发者的困惑。同意。拥有两个存储库将使生活更加困难。阅读本

我有两份回购协议,我想分开保存。一个用于开发,分支是特性/修复等,另一个是生产版本,其分支用于版本

我对版本控制还是很陌生,所以我甚至不确定我是否正确地进行了版本控制

我想做的是,开发中的fork master,然后fork将成为生产中的一个新分支,具有版本号,比如1.3等等


这是可能的,还是有更好的方法来实现这一点?

更好的方法是使用一个repo,将分支用于功能,将分支或标记用于版本。这使得合并分支和移动提交比有两个回购更容易。这也避免了开发者的困惑。

同意。拥有两个存储库将使生活更加困难。阅读本文:。虽然这可能比您需要的更复杂,但它会让您了解如何使用分支来支持生产工作流。非常感谢。这将使它更容易。